Challenge: 1B – The Arch-nemesis
Title: The First
Author: katilara
Series/Characters: Death Note, Raito/L (I LIKE calling him Raito. :p)
Rating: PG13 (Raito is a bastaaaard *sings*)
Word Count: 207
Spoilers: Spoiler concerning L. If you haven't read Volume 7 you may want to refrain.
I was his first.
He told me around a mouthful of cake that I was his first real friend. His eyes spoke in silence and said that I had given him his first real kiss. Matsuda slipped up and said that Kira was his first real challenge. That I was his first challenge.
But it went the other way around as well. He was the first person that challenged my intellect. He was the first man I ever let do those things to me. He was my first true enemy.
For that time we understood each other. Hate and obsession bordered on love and no one knew L like I did. No one will ever know me the way he did. He used to lay heavy in my arms that are now empty and light. I hold the darkness close to me and shiver as I remember cold, sugared saliva traced from my collar bone down.
A line of ice works its way through me to mirror the path he used to take on the outside. It comforts me when I am alone. I’ll never let him go, because I won and by right I own him. I was his first, but I was also his last.
